Understanding Risperidone and Its Effects on Prolactin

Risperidone is an atypical antipsychotic medication widely prescribed for schizophrenia, bipolar disorder, and irritability associated with autism. Its mechanism primarily revolves around blocking dopamine D2 receptors in the brain. Dopamine normally inhibits prolactin secretion from the pituitary gland, so when risperidone blocks dopamine receptors, prolactin levels can increase significantly.

Elevated prolactin, or hyperprolactinemia, is the key driver behind risperidone-induced lactation. Prolactin is the hormone responsible for milk production in the mammary glands. When its levels rise abnormally, lactation can occur even in individuals who are not pregnant or breastfeeding.

This side effect is not rare; it’s well-documented in clinical literature and patient reports. The degree of prolactin elevation varies based on dosage, individual sensitivity, and duration of treatment. Understanding this connection is crucial for patients and healthcare providers to manage symptoms effectively.

The Biological Mechanism Behind Risperidone-Induced Lactation

Dopamine acts as a natural inhibitor of prolactin secretion through D2 receptors located on lactotroph cells in the anterior pituitary gland. Risperidone’s antagonism of these receptors removes this inhibition, allowing prolactin secretion to rise unchecked.

Once prolactin levels increase beyond normal physiological ranges, the hormone stimulates the mammary alveolar cells to produce milk. This process mimics what happens postpartum but occurs independently of childbirth or breastfeeding triggers.

The pituitary gland’s response to risperidone is dose-dependent: higher doses tend to cause more pronounced prolactin elevation. However, some individuals experience this effect even at low doses due to personal variations in metabolism and receptor sensitivity.

Lactation Symptoms Linked to Risperidone Use

Lactation caused by risperidone can manifest as galactorrhea — spontaneous milk flow unrelated to childbirth or nursing. This condition affects both women and men but is more commonly reported in females due to breast anatomy and hormonal milieu.

Symptoms include:

    • Milk discharge: Milky fluid leaking from one or both breasts without stimulation.
    • Tenderness: Breast swelling or sensitivity may accompany milk production.
    • Menstrual irregularities: Elevated prolactin disrupts gonadotropin release leading to amenorrhea or oligomenorrhea.
    • Sexual dysfunction: Decreased libido and fertility issues can occur due to hormonal imbalance.

These symptoms often cause distress and discomfort but are reversible once risperidone dosage is adjusted or discontinued.

The Role of Gender and Age in Lactation Risk

Women are naturally more susceptible because their breast tissue responds readily to hormonal changes. Premenopausal women taking risperidone may notice menstrual cycle disruptions alongside lactation.

Men can also develop gynecomastia (breast tissue enlargement) accompanied by milk secretion under prolonged hyperprolactinemia. Though less common, it’s a significant side effect that requires clinical attention.

Older adults may experience different symptom severity due to altered hormone metabolism but still face risks related to elevated prolactin.

Dose Dependency and Duration Impact on Prolactin Levels

Risperidone dosage directly influences prolactin secretion intensity. Studies show:

    • Low doses (1-2 mg/day): Mild increases in prolactin with occasional symptoms.
    • Moderate doses (3-6 mg/day): More frequent hyperprolactinemia with clear clinical signs.
    • High doses (>6 mg/day): Significant risk of persistent lactation and reproductive disturbances.

Long-term therapy compounds these effects since sustained dopamine blockade keeps prolactin elevated continuously. Some patients develop tolerance over time, but many do not.

Switching from risperidone to other antipsychotics with lower prolactin impact often reduces symptoms rapidly.

Treatment Strategies for Risperidone-Induced Lactation

Managing lactation caused by risperidone involves several approaches:

    • Dose adjustment: Lowering the dose may reduce prolactin sufficiently while maintaining therapeutic benefit.
    • Dose splitting: Dividing daily dose into smaller increments can blunt peak plasma concentrations linked with high prolactin spikes.
    • Medswitching: Transitioning to antipsychotics with minimal impact on dopamine pathways such as aripiprazole or quetiapine often resolves hyperprolactinemia.
    • Add-on therapy: Dopamine agonists like bromocriptine may be used cautiously but risk worsening psychiatric symptoms.
    • Lifestyle modifications: Avoiding nipple stimulation reduces milk production signals.

Regular monitoring of serum prolactin levels helps guide treatment decisions and prevents long-term complications like osteoporosis due to estrogen suppression.

The Long-Term Consequences of Elevated Prolactin From Risperidone

Sustained hyperprolactinemia carries risks beyond uncomfortable lactation:

    • Bones: Reduced estrogen/testosterone leads to decreased bone mineral density increasing fracture risk over time.
    • Sexual health: Persistent hormonal imbalance causes infertility issues, decreased libido, erectile dysfunction in men, and menstrual cessation in women.
    • Mental health impact: Some patients experience worsened mood or anxiety linked indirectly through hormonal disruption.
    • Tumor masking: Elevated prolactin might hide underlying pituitary adenomas requiring imaging if levels remain very high despite medication changes.

    These risks underscore why managing risperidone-induced lactation isn’t just about comfort but overall health preservation.

    The Role of Endocrine Evaluation When Lactation Occurs on Risperidone Therapy

    Not every case of galactorrrhea means solely drug-induced hyperprolactingemia exists—other causes must be ruled out:

      • Pituitary adenomas (prolactiomas)
      • Pregnancy or postpartum state (rarely missed)
      • Surgical hypothalamic damage affecting dopamine pathways
      • Certain hypothyroid conditions elevating TRH which stimulates PRL release
      • Certain systemic diseases like chronic renal failure

      Diagnostic workup includes serum hormone panels (TSH, LH/FSH), MRI imaging if indicated by very high PRL levels>100 ng/mL or neurological signs.

      Ruling out these conditions ensures correct treatment direction rather than attributing all symptoms solely to medication.
